Introduction | I have been a teacher for over 30 years. I currently teach fourth grade (after spending several years teaching primary). I also work as a staff developer, consulting both locally and nationally. My classroom serves as a visitation/lab classroom. It is is featured in Thinking Strategies for Learners, a PEBC resource. I contributed to a PEBC position paper called From Surviving to Thriving: Strategies for Success in a High-Stakes Accountability System. I am the co-author (along with Lori Conrad, Missy Matthews, and Cheryl Zimmerman) of Put Thinking to the Test. My latest book is called Conferring: The Keystone of Reader's Workshop, published by Stenhouse Publishers. My wife, Susan, and I have four children (ages 18 to 29).
